DUBAI, Sept 15 (Reuters) - French fashion brand Louis vitton, which will open its flagship Middle East store in Dubai next month, is in the 'final stages' of a planned expansion into Lebanon, a company official said on Tuesday.
Damien Vernet, general manager for the fashion house's Middle East and India operations, said the company was also looking into Egypt, Jordan and in Syria as possible markets.
'The next market where there are opportunities is clearly Lebanon, which has been resilient to the crisis and has already shown to be a strong market for luxury,' he told reporters.
'We are working on the final stages ... if we could not miss another summer that would be wonderful.'
Louis vitton , whose wares are designed by Marc Jacobs and advertised by singer Madonna in glossy magazines, is part of luxury giant LVMH.
